200字范文,内容丰富有趣,生活中的好帮手!
200字范文 > 如何快速清空MySQL数据库中的所有数据 mysql mvcc 白话

如何快速清空MySQL数据库中的所有数据 mysql mvcc 白话

时间:2020-03-22 20:12:07

相关推荐

如何快速清空MySQL数据库中的所有数据 mysql mvcc 白话

1. 使用DELETE语句清空数据

DELETE语句是MySQL中用于删除数据的命令。可以使用如下命令清空数据表中的所有数据:

“`ame;

ame为需清空数据的数据表名称。需要注意的是,使用DELETE语句清空数据时,数据表的结构和索引等信息不会被删除。

2. 使用TRUNCATE语句清空数据

TRUNCATE语句也可以用于清空MySQL数据库中的所有数据。与DELETE语句不同的是,TRUNCATE语句会删除数据表的所有数据和索引信息。

“`ame;

使用TRUNCATE语句清空数据的速度比使用DELETE语句快得多。

3. 使用DROP语句删除数据表

如果需要删除整个数据表,可以使用DROP语句:

“`ame;

该命令将删除整个数据表,包括数据表的结构、索引等信息。需要注意的是,删除数据表后无法恢复数据,因此在执行该命令前需要谨慎考虑。

ysqldump备份数据

ysqldump命令备份数据:

“`ysqldumpameame >backup.sql

ameame为需要备份的数据库名称,backup.sql为备份文件的名称。备份完成后,可以使用DELETE或TRUNCATE语句清空数据表中的数据。

ysqldump备份数据。需要根据实际情况选择合适的方法进行操作,以避免数据丢失或误操作等问题。

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。